Salut Internaute,
Je ne sais pas si tu connais un peu Dolibarr, c’est un très bon outil pour gérer commercialement une petite structure.
C’est un projet, open source, français, actif et qui fonctionne avec notre valeureux couple PHP/MySQL. Le petit plus de Dolibarr, c’est qu’il est fourni packagé sous plusieurs formes dont Debian.
En ce moment, je bascule l’ensemble de mes outils (PHP et Ruby) sur Nginx en serveur HTTP en lieu et place d’apache.
Donc voici pour t’aider, le fichier de configuration de mon vhost dolibarr sous nginx.
01 02 server {03 listen 80;04 server_name dolibarr.example.com;05 error_log /var/log/nginx/dolibarr.example.com.error.log;06 access_log /var/log/nginx/dolibarr.example.com.access.log;07 08 09 # On distribue les fichiers statiques directement10 location ~* ^.+.(jpg|jpeg|gif|css|png|js|ico|txt|srt|swf)$ {11 root /usr/share/dolibarr/htdocs/;12 access_log /var/log/nginx/static-dolibarr.example.com-access.log;13 error_log /var/log/nginx/static-dolibarr.example.com-error.log;14 expires 30d;15 }16 17 # Les requêtes sont transmises au processus PHP-FPM écoutant en local sur le port 900018 location / {19 include /etc/nginx/fastcgi_params;20 fastcgi_pass 127.0.0.1:9000;21 fastcgi_index index.php;22 fastcgi_param SCRIPT_FILENAME /usr/share/dolibarr/htdocs$fastcgi_script_name;23 index index.html index.html index.php;24 }25 }26
Aller salut!
